From the age of about 13 onwards, I have actually suffered from higher-than-seems-normal levels of stress and anxiety, and while I have actually mainly pertained to terms with being tense and a bit doomy, I definitely would not mind being less so. I have actually had counselling before, and it does help. Could e-counselling not just re-hinge my mind, but do so without me having to put pants on and leave the home?

And pulling back from my own (relatively subtle) concerns for a moment, could e-counselling be the answer to the mental health concerns intensifying among under-30s? With cuts to mental health services actually beginning to bite, digitised therapy could be just the ticket for young people who already filter nearly every element of their lives– friends, work, sex, entertainment– through a screen.
